// Encoding sniffing for user-uploaded text files in Saltgrass.
// We check BOM first, then a capped statistical pass (8 KB max)
// to avoid unbounded reads on hostile uploads. Ambiguous files
// fall back to this constant rather than guessing, which closed
// the smuggling vector flagged in the last audit. Fixed as of the
// build noted below.

trace token, bawif-tajof: htk14_21e308fc7b4137

`WS_COMPRESSION=permessage-deflate` enables it; `WS_COMPRESSION_LEVEL=6` balances CPU against bandwidth — level 9 saved only ~4% payload in our tests while doubling CPU. `WS_CONTEXT_TAKEOVER=false` trades ratio for memory, recommended above 20k concurrent connections.

Compressed frames are still authenticated: the gateway validates session tickets minted by the Lockhart auth service, which requires a shared signing secret at boot. That secret is set on the line following WS_CONTEXT_TAKEOVER.

secret setting of kaguf-tagag: LEDGER_TOKEN3=cab

Minutes — Management Meeting, Harwyn Goods Co.

Attendees: all heads of department. The sole agenda item was expansion into the Ostermere region. Operations confirmed warehouse options have been shortlisted to two sites near Dunhallow. Finance presented a phased investment schedule with break-even expected in year two. HR outlined local recruitment timelines. Risks noted: regulatory lead times and seasonal freight constraints. Actions were assigned with two-week deadlines. The confidential note on strategic intent is recorded below.

board note of fajop-tagaf: Headcount on the Gilion team goes from 66 to 130 by the end of April. Gross margin on Gilion came in at 20 percent against a plan of 42 percent.

Ticket #4417 — Canary gate ignores error-budget burn

Hey, flagging this for the release manager: the Driftbell canary gate is only checking p95 latency and pod restarts, but it completely ignores error-budget burn rate. Yesterday's rollout of the Tidemark service sailed through at 3x burn and we only caught it by luck. Proposal: add burn rate as a hard gate with a 15-minute window. Repro details attached. The affected build token is below.

trace token, fajof-fajeg: htk9_c46d47df3